terminus

[ˈtɜ:mɪnəs] [ˈtɜrmɪnəs]
  • 复数:termini;
  • 例句
    柯林斯高阶英汉双解学习词典释义
    • N-COUNT
      (公共汽车、火车的)终点站
      On a bus or train route, the terminus is the last stop, where the bus or train turns round or starts a journey in the opposite direction.
      例句
      ...the London terminus of the Channel Tunnel rail link. 英吉利海峡隧道连接铁路的伦敦终点站

    英英词典释义
    • Noun
      1. a place where something ends or is complete
      2. the ultimate goal for which something is done
      3. (architecture) a statue or a human bust or an animal carved out of the top of a square pillar; originally used as a boundary marker in ancient Rome
      4. either end of a railroad or bus route
      5. station where transport vehicles load or unload passengers or goods
